Analysis: Lisbon vs Seoul for Expats & Remote Workers
Our data shows Lisbon is approximately 12% more affordable than Seoul when combining rent and daily living costs. Lisbon's COL+Rent Index of 43.8 vs Seoul's 49.5 (both measured against New York City = 100) reflects a relatively small gap, meaning the decision between these cities often comes down to lifestyle preferences rather than pure cost.
Housing is the biggest differentiator: a city-center one-bedroom in Lisbon costs $1,337/month versus $1,014/month in Seoul — giving Seoul a $323/month advantage on housing alone. Over a full year, this rent difference alone amounts to $3,876 in annual savings.
Day-to-day costs tell a more nuanced story. Groceries in Lisbon ($277/mo) vs Seoul ($586/mo) reflect Lisbon's lower food prices, while restaurant meals at $15 vs $12 show Seoul offers cheaper dining. For digital nomads and remote workers who eat out frequently, this difference compounds quickly.
Bottom line: If you earn in a strong currency (USD, EUR, GBP) and work remotely, Lisbon offers meaningfully better value — your typical monthly budget of $2,014 buys a comfortable lifestyle with room for savings.
